Output d60dadbee580b78f4c7f9ba9ce4ad85bf98920774a0aef303d97d30edb7da506:3

value
32504469
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21e48be70a8663e1557edaaf66bbab1bffcfd1f7 OP_EQUAL
address
MAzNKT228LmZwdQPjMp4FieWJxe9HiUadW
transaction
d60dadbee580b78f4c7f9ba9ce4ad85bf98920774a0aef303d97d30edb7da506
spent
true